Description: ProFTPD module mod_clamav
 Mod_Clamav can be configured to either use Clamd via local unix
 sockets or TCP sockets. This allows one to combine ProFTPd with
 Mod_Clamav and Clamd on a system with local unix sockets for minimal
 administrative overhead and decent security. however, also allows for
 a large scale deployment with many ProFTPd servers utilizing a separate
 Clamd host over TCP for scalability and lower administrative overhead.
